Ninja Blade (PC version)
I’ve been playing this game for a couple of days. Ninja Blade is a nice “hack and slash” action game with some, shall we say “event key sensitive” scenes much like that of Spider-Man 3. It reminds me of Devil May Cry style of sword-fighting having some nice “moves”. Having the capability to upgrade weapons to a much stronger one using what the game calls “Blood Crystals”.
The story is about a city infested by an unknown-creatures which the main character (player controlled character) named Ken Ogawa with his team has to prevent from spreading further. Ken is equipped with swords, and shuriken which is used with his “Ninjutsu” ability.
I believe this game is ported from xbox 360. The game has good graphics and sound but for some reason or maybe due to different system configuration, I’ve read on some sites that the game is slow in terms of performance even if in a high end system. I tried this on my quad-core system with nvidia 9800gt graphics card and well, I can see what some people were saying. It’s stuttering and very laggy. Some say that since there are still no available fix or patch for this issue, a temporary fix that would help with this is to uninstall all HID that are not in use via device manager which I also tried, I guess it did help some but didn’t totaly made the lag go away. Also for some, setting the framerate lock to “variable” in the game’s options menu could help the performance, I did try it but it’s still the same for me I’m not sure.
Anyways, the story of the game is kind of weird but the hack-and-slash action is nice. I think the game could be much better if a patch fix is release for the performance issue on some system.
